How they compare
Malaysia currently reports 43.0% against 36.0% in Italy, a difference of 7.0%.
That makes Malaysia's figure about 1.2 times Italy's.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 12 shared years of data; in 2005 it was Malaysia ahead.
Italy ranks 156th and Malaysia ranks 155th of 180 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Italy averaged higher in 1 and Malaysia in 2.
